Our group actually got back from critchell last sunday.
As robby stated fishing can be hard.
This was our second year there,and last year was far better,
that doesn't mean we had a bad trip,as i managed to catch the biggest walleye of the trip ( 28 inches and it is still there )
We have found that we needed to fish mud area's as mayfly were still hatching. ( trolling crawler harness's ) current area were good also

If it was sunny or no wind,we fished down to 30 feet ( 20 to 24 being the norm )
When it was cloudy and windy we caught fish from 5 to 16 feet.
You will have to adapt to the weather condition.
But this may be different as you get closer to fall.

last year we had our best luck on the main lake,this year we did better on first and second portage lake.
